Indian retired officials urge Bangladesh to stop violence against minorities and restore democracy.
A group of 685 retired Indian officials, including judges and bureaucrats, has issued an open letter to Bangladesh condemning attacks on minority groups.
The letter calls for an immediate stop to violence against minorities, their properties, and businesses, and urges the restoration of democracy and secularism in Bangladesh.
It emphasizes the importance of peace and mutual trust between the two countries.
